Amitav Ghosh: The Nutmeg's Curse
What does nutmeg have to do with climate change? Quite a lot, says award-winning author Amitav Ghosh in his latest book The Nutmeg’s Curse, a successor to his critically acclaimed The Great Derangement: Climate Change and the Unthinkable. Ghosh argues that the now-ubiquitous spice exemplifies the conquest, colonialism, and exploitation of the New World that led to today’s climate crisis. Join Ghosh and author Srikanth (Chicu) Reddy at CHF for a conversation about how current environmental and social inequalities are rooted in our centuries-old geopolitical order.
